The valid architectures for an image in nova are defined here:
https://github.com/openstack/nova/blob/13.0.0.0rc1/nova/compute/arch.py#L72
I've added Horizon to this bug report since Horizon could create a
dropdown box using that list (although horizon might not be able to
import that code and it's not available in the API/CLI, so it might just
have to be copied into horizon and kept synchronized with nova).
For nova, we could do some image property validation for the
architecture in the API so we could fail with a better error than what
you get from the compute side when spawn fails.

Title:
Architecture ValueError Uncaught API Exception
Status in OpenStack Dashboard (Horizon):
New
Status in OpenStack Compute (nova):
Confirmed
Bug description:
If an image is imported with an invalid Architecture, instances are
unable to launch and cause a ValueError exception. This exception is
only visible in logs and UI only tells user an exception occurred.
Running Mirantis Openstack 8.0 (nova-api 2:12.0.0-1~u14.04+mos43)

Reproduce:
Import image with architecture named 'x64' (or presumably anything, since
it's a freeform input), try to launch instance of image.
Expected Result:
Image launches, or if it cannot and error is needed, error should tell user
there is an invalid architecture. If architecture can only be chosen from
limited options, it should probably be a combobox rather than a freeform input
when creating a new image.
Actual Result:
Generic API exception. Image fails to launch.
